S. 3264 (96th)
A bill to amend the Internal Revenue Code of 1954 to allow a deduction for home-care services provided by a taxpayer to members of the family.

Summary
Amends the Internal Revenue Code to allow an income tax deduction for home health care expenditures for: (1) medical care for elderly family members, or services enabling such individuals to live in the taxpayer's principal residence rather than an institution; and (2) the construction, reconstruction, or renovation of such residence to remove barriers which would prevent such individuals from living in such residence.
